to quickly take something in your hand(s) and hold it firmly:

Rosie suddenly grasped my hand.


If you grasp an opportunity, you take it eagerly:

We must grasp every opportunity to strengthen economic ties with other countries.


to understand something, especially something difficult:

I think I managed to grasp the main points of the lecture.

The government has acknowledged that homelessness is a problem but it has failed to grasp the scale of the problem.
